since the deposit are vertical and are open at depth, perhaps it would be worth while considering an underground operation with a common production shaft located in the middle of the two deposits? An UG operation would significantly cut down the amount of overburden and waste rock. It can also by-pass the (10-60m) barren sill which seems to limit the current depth of the pit to 200-300m. Sometimes a UG operation is more advantageous in various aspects, including environmental review (smaller footprint, and it could be cheaper in the long run).
